EncryptPad: un editor de texto que cifra tus archivos

encryptpad

EncryptPad es un sencillo editor de texto multiplataforma diseñado para proteger nuestros archivos y notas mediante cifrado simétrico.

Para ello utiliza OpenPGP en su especificación actual 4880, contando con la posibilidad de establecer una doble protección de seguridad: mediante contraseña y verificación de un archivo de clave (keyfile).

Esto último es bastante interesante de cara a resistir ataques de fuerza bruta o diccionario, en el caso de que sustraigan alguno de los equipos donde se guarda la información. Un ejemplo de buena práctica sería guardar la keyfile en una memoria USB aparte.

EncryptPad lo podemos utilizar para guardar nuestras notas más confidenciales o bien para intercambiar mensajes seguros con otra persona. Para ello deberíamos comunicarle antes la clave mediante una canal de confianza.

En cuanto a las características del programa en si, podemos destacar:

  • Capacidad de cifrar archivos comprimidos que contengan fotos o vídeos.
  • Posibilidad de utilizar dos formatos de archivo diferentes: el propio del programa llamado EPD (incluye cifrado por contraseña y protección mediante archivo clave) y el más común GPG (soporta cifrado pero no la protección por keyfile).
  • Generador de claves aleatorio.
  • Posibilidad de establecer modo lectura para evitar modificaciones.
  • Personalización de fuente tipográfica.
  • Ajuste de texto.
  • Modos de compresión: ZLIB y ZIP
  • Algoritmos de cifrado: CAST5, TripleDES, AES128, AES256
  • Sumas de verificación: SHA-1, SHA256
  • Si preferimos la linea de comandos (encryptcli) a la interfaz gráfica, también tenemos esa opción.
  • A señalar la buena documentación del programa incluyendo diversos tutoriales.

Instalación

  • Los usuarios de Arch Linux o alguna de sus derivadas como Antergos, Manjaro o Apricity, lo podemos instalar desde los repositorios comunitarios de AUR.

Además de encryptad, tenemos que instalar otro paquete llamado botan-stable, que son unas bibliotecas criptográficas escritas en C++, necesarias para su funcionamiento.

Antes que nada importamos la firma gpg de ambos paquetes :

Encryptpad

gpg --keyserver keys.gnupg.net --recv-key 634BFC0CCC426C74389D89310F1CFF71A2813E85

Botan-Stable

gpg --keyserver keys.gnupg.net --recv-key 621DAF6411E1851C4CF9A2E16211EBF1EFBADFBC

y ahora ya podemos tirar de yaourt o cualquier otro helper para su instalación:

yaourt -S encryptpad botan-stable
  • Ubuntu y derivadas como Linux Mint.

En este caso se puede usar la PPA que han creado nuestros colegas de webupd8:

sudo add-apt-repository ppa:nilarimogard/webupd8
sudo apt update
sudo apt install encryptpad encryptcli

Encryptpad es software libre bajo licencia GPL. Además de Linux, está disponible para otros sistemas operativos como OS X y Windows.

Vía | WepUpd8

7 thoughts on “EncryptPad: un editor de texto que cifra tus archivos”

  1. x-man says:

    Muy interesante, esta propuesta y su posibilidad multiplataforma lo convierte en una herramienta que puede llegar a ser muy útil, buscare la forma de probarlo en openSuSE.

    Gracias por compartir.

    1. tannhausser says:

      De nada x-man.

      Gracias a ti por pasarte y comentar.

  2. EV says:

    Se ve muy buena esa aplicación; lastima que no se encuentre en los repositorios de Debian…

    1. amirtorrez says:

      sudo apt-key adv –keyserver keyserver.ubuntu.com –recv-keys 4C9D234C;
      echo ‘deb http://ppa.launchpad.net/nilarimogard/webupd8/ubuntu trusty main’ >> /etc/apt/sources.list;
      echo ‘deb deb-src http://ppa.launchpad.net/nilarimogard/webupd8/ubuntu trusty main’ >> /etc/apt/sources.list;
      sudo apt update;
      sudo apt install encryptpad;

      xD

      1. mbx016 says:

        Aplausos…

      2. Eduardo says:

        Gracias por el aporte compañero….

  3. Marcelo says:

    Se agradece el dato e instructivos Estimado.

Deja un comentario